Dr. Steven Case
Hello, my name is Dr. Steven Case. I graduated from Iowa State University in 2005 with a Doctor of Veterinary Medicine, so I’ve been a veterinarian just shy of 20 years.
One of the things I pride myself on is client communication. I’m always striving to make sure that owners understand what is going on with their pet(s). This consists of providing information by both talking in the room, giving handouts, showing owners pictures and diagrams, and numerous follow-up visits to ensure that both short and long-term diseases are responding well to treatment. This includes giving good advice and handouts for a newly adopted dog or cat to give it the best chance for a long, healthy life and making sure that owners that have patients with chronic diseases understand their conditions and have follow- ups periodically to make sure that the patient is doing well.

Management

Deneen, CVT
Practice Manager
Deneen is a Parkland College graduate and has been a certified veterinary technician for 30 years. She has worked in many different aspects of veterinary medicine including emergency/critical care, education, and 15 years at the University of Illinois Small Animal Anesthesia and Analgesia department. At RIAH, she is the Practice Manager where she manages not only our staff but keeps busy with the pets as well. Deneen has a true passion for veterinary medicine and loves coming to work every day.
